【米粉活动】 问题描述: 小米主办米粉节,随机选取n个米粉作为一组,并收集他们的幸运数nums[i]。若组中若干米粉的幸运数字和为sum,那么可以说明,这组可以 构造出sum。将每个组的可构造的连续的整数的个数M进行记录,选出M最大的组作为最佳幸运组,奖励每人最新redmi手表。要求从0开始 (包括0),计算出每组能构造出多少个连续整数。  示例1:nums = [1, 3]  解释:0 –> []  1 -> [1]  输出:2  示例2:nums = [1, 1, 1, 4]  解释:0 –> []  1 -> [1]  2 -> [1, 1]  3 -> [1, 1, 1]  4 -> [4]  5 -> [1, 4]  6 -> [1, 1, 4]  7 -> [1, 1, 1, 4]  输出: 8  示例3: nums = [1, 4, 10 ,3, 1]  输出 20  输入描述:  示例2:nums = [1, 1, 1, 4]  输出描述:  解释:0 –> []  1 -> [1]  2 -> [1, 1]  3 -> [1, 1, 1]  4 -> [4]  5 -> [1, 4]  6 -> [1, 1, 4]  7 -> [1, 1, 1, 4]  输出: 8  输入样例:  [1, 1, 1, 4]  输出样例:  8 

区块链毕设网qklbishe.com为您提供问题的解答

【米粉活动】
问题描述:
小米主办米粉节,随机选取n个米粉作为一组,并收集他们的幸运数nums[i]。若组中若干米粉的幸运数字和为sum,那么可以说明,这组可以 构造出sum。将每个组的可构造的连续的整数的个数M进行记录,选出M最大的组作为最佳幸运组,奖励每人最新redmi手表。要求从0开始 (包括0),计算出每组能构造出多少个连续整数。
 示例1:nums = [1, 3]  解释:0 –> []  1 -> [1]  输出:2 
示例2:nums = [1, 1, 1, 4]  解释:0 –> []  1 -> [1]  2 -> [1, 1]  3 -> [1, 1, 1]  4 -> [4]  5 -> [1, 4]  6 -> [1, 1, 4]  7 -> [1, 1, 1, 4]  输出: 8 

示例3: nums = [1, 4, 10 ,3, 1]  输出 20  输入描述:  示例2:nums = [1, 1, 1, 4]  输出描述:  解释:0 –> []  1 -> [1]  2 -> [1, 1]  3 -> [1, 1, 1]  4 -> [4]  5 -> [1, 4]  6 -> [1, 1, 4]  7 -> [1, 1, 1, 4]  输出: 8 

输入样例: 
[1, 1, 1, 4] 
输出样例: 
#include <iostream> #include <vector> #include <algorithm> using namespace std;  int fun(std::vector<int> data) {     std::sort(data.begin(),data.end());     int sum=0;     for(const int &a:data)     {         if(a>1+sum)break;         sum+=a;     }     return 1+sum; }  int main() { 	// your code goes here 	std::vector<int> data{1,4,10,3,1}; 	int sum=fun(data); 	cout<<sum<<endl; 	 	return 0; } 

51:17

以上就是关于问题【米粉活动】 问题描述: 小米主办米粉节,随机选取n个米粉作为一组,并收集他们的幸运数nums[i]。若组中若干米粉的幸运数字和为sum,那么可以说明,这组可以 构造出sum。将每个组的可构造的连续的整数的个数M进行记录,选出M最大的组作为最佳幸运组,奖励每人最新redmi手表。要求从0开始 (包括0),计算出每组能构造出多少个连续整数。  示例1:nums = [1, 3]  解释:0 –> []  1 -> [1]  输出:2  示例2:nums = [1, 1, 1, 4]  解释:0 –> []  1 -> [1]  2 -> [1, 1]  3 -> [1, 1, 1]  4 -> [4]  5 -> [1, 4]  6 -> [1, 1, 4]  7 -> [1, 1, 1, 4]  输出: 8  示例3: nums = [1, 4, 10 ,3, 1]  输出 20  输入描述:  示例2:nums = [1, 1, 1, 4]  输出描述:  解释:0 –> []  1 -> [1]  2 -> [1, 1]  3 -> [1, 1, 1]  4 -> [4]  5 -> [1, 4]  6 -> [1, 1, 4]  7 -> [1, 1, 1, 4]  输出: 8  输入样例:  [1, 1, 1, 4] 
输出样例:  8 的答案

欢迎关注区块链毕设网-
专业区块链毕业设计成品源码,定制。

区块链NFT链游项目方科学家脚本开发培训

承接区块链项目定制开发

微信:btc9767

QQ :1330797917

TELEGRAM: BTCOK9

承接区块链项目定制开发


qklbishe.com区块链毕设代做网专注|以太坊fabric-计算机|java|毕业设计|代做平台-javagopython毕设 » 【米粉活动】 问题描述: 小米主办米粉节,随机选取n个米粉作为一组,并收集他们的幸运数nums[i]。若组中若干米粉的幸运数字和为sum,那么可以说明,这组可以 构造出sum。将每个组的可构造的连续的整数的个数M进行记录,选出M最大的组作为最佳幸运组,奖励每人最新redmi手表。要求从0开始 (包括0),计算出每组能构造出多少个连续整数。  示例1:nums = [1, 3]  解释:0 –> []  1 -> [1]  输出:2  示例2:nums = [1, 1, 1, 4]  解释:0 –> []  1 -> [1]  2 -> [1, 1]  3 -> [1, 1, 1]  4 -> [4]  5 -> [1, 4]  6 -> [1, 1, 4]  7 -> [1, 1, 1, 4]  输出: 8  示例3: nums = [1, 4, 10 ,3, 1]  输出 20  输入描述:  示例2:nums = [1, 1, 1, 4]  输出描述:  解释:0 –> []  1 -> [1]  2 -> [1, 1]  3 -> [1, 1, 1]  4 -> [4]  5 -> [1, 4]  6 -> [1, 1, 4]  7 -> [1, 1, 1, 4]  输出: 8  输入样例:  [1, 1, 1, 4]  输出样例:  8 

发表回复